Working on Scenes
- Save often
- Name everything
- Follow naming conventions
- Keep geometry clean
- Y-up world orientation
Getting Scene Ready for Export
- Delete History
- Save
- Run Export Checker
- Clean Transformations
- Put Units in Centimeters
- Textures under 99,498 sq. px
Exporting FBX
- Select Geometry and Cameras
- Export Selection
- Turn on Cameras andĀ Embed Media
- Set type to Binary
- Version to FBX 2010
- Export FBX
